[qu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ous]The scholarship pay 85k x 4 ? What is the catch?[/quote] The scholarship pays tuition and fees, so it’s not $85k. At some schools, room and board is covered by the university. Not sure how common that is, but it was not a policy for any of my kids (3 different universities) As for payback, it can be Active Duty or Reserves. It depends on the needs of each service, students do not always get their preference.[/quote] With tuition alone topping $60,000 per annum at selective universities, a ROTC scholarship is still very significant. A quarter of a million dollars and a good education in exchange for four years of being an officer and all the veterans benefits that accrue from that - from home loans to priority hiring - is not a terrible deal. The unknown, of course, is the state of the world during those four years of active service. [/quote]
